25AA160-I/P Description

25AA160-I/P Description

The 25AA160-I/P is a high-performance, 16Kbit EEPROM memory IC chip designed by Microchip Technology. This device is optimized for reliable and efficient data storage in a wide range of electronic systems. With a memory organization of 2K x 8, it offers a compact and efficient solution for applications requiring non-volatile memory. The 25AA160-I/P operates over a wide voltage range of 1.8V to 5.5V, making it suitable for various power supply configurations.

The chip features a SPI memory interface, supporting a clock frequency of up to 1 MHz, which ensures fast and reliable data transfer. The write cycle time for a word or page is a mere 5ms, enabling quick data updates without compromising system performance. The 25AA160-I/P is housed in a through-hole 8DIP package, making it easy to integrate into a variety of printed circuit board (PCB) designs.

25AA160-I/P Features

  • Memory Size: 16Kbit, organized as 2K x 8, providing ample storage for small to medium-sized data sets.
  • Memory Interface: SPI, ensuring compatibility with a wide range of microcontrollers and processors.
  • Clock Frequency: Supports up to 1 MHz, enabling fast data transfer rates.
  • Write Cycle Time: 5ms for word or page writes, ensuring quick data updates.
  • Voltage Range: Operates from 1.8V to 5.5V, offering flexibility in power supply requirements.
  • Package Type: Through-hole 8DIP, suitable for easy integration into various PCB designs.
  • Compliance: ROHS3 compliant and REACH unaffected, ensuring environmental and regulatory compliance.
  • Moisture Sensitivity Level (MSL): Level 1 (Unlimited), indicating robustness against moisture-related issues.
